Top 10 songs to play at a funeral in 2024

Losing a loved one is an immensely challenging experience, and planning a funeral can be emotionally overwhelming. However, music has a unique power to comfort, console, and commemorate. Selecting the right songs for a funeral service can help honor the memory of the departed and provide solace to those who are grieving.

In 2024, as musical tastes evolve and cultural influences shape our choices, the selection of songs for funerals has expanded to include a diverse range of genres and themes. Here, we present a carefully curated list of the top songs to play at a funeral in 2024, each chosen for its ability to evoke meaningful emotions and celebrate the life of the departed.

  1. "See You Again" by Wiz Khalifa ft. Charlie Puth

    This poignant tribute to friendship and remembrance, originally written for the film "Furious 7," has become a popular choice for funerals. Its heartfelt lyrics and soulful melody offer comfort and reflection, reminding us that though our loved ones may be physically gone, their memories will always remain.

  2. "Hallelujah" by Leonard Cohen

    Leonard Cohen's timeless masterpiece, "Hallelujah," has been embraced as a song of solace and contemplation in times of loss. Its hauntingly beautiful melody and profound lyrics resonate deeply, offering a sense of peace and transcendence amidst sorrow.

  3. "Wind Beneath My Wings" by Bette Midler

    This classic ballad celebrates the profound impact of a loved one's support and encouragement. Its uplifting melody and heartfelt lyrics pay tribute to the guiding light and inspiration provided by those we hold dear, making it a fitting choice for honoring their memory.

  4. "Angels" by Robbie Williams

    "Angels" is a soulful and heartfelt ode to love and loss, expressing gratitude for the presence of angels in our lives. Robbie Williams' emotive delivery and the song's stirring orchestration create a powerful and uplifting tribute to the departed.

  5. "My Way" by Frank Sinatra

    Frank Sinatra's iconic anthem of self-reflection and resilience, "My Way," has long been a popular choice for funerals. Its empowering message of living life on one's own terms and facing the inevitable with dignity and grace resonates deeply with mourners, making it a timeless tribute to a life well-lived.

  6. "You Raise Me Up" by Josh Groban

    This inspirational ballad, performed with heartfelt sincerity by Josh Groban, celebrates the profound impact of love and support in our lives. Its soaring melody and uplifting lyrics offer comfort and encouragement, reminding us that even in our darkest moments, we are uplifted by the unwavering presence of those who believe in us.

  7. "Somewhere Over the Rainbow" by Israel Kamakawiwo'ole

    Israel Kamakawiwo'ole's soul-stirring rendition of "Somewhere Over the Rainbow" is a heartfelt tribute to hope, dreams, and the promise of a better tomorrow. Its gentle ukulele accompaniment and serene vocals create a sense of peace and tranquility, making it a cherished choice for honoring the memory of a loved one.

  8. "Time to Say Goodbye (Con te partirò)" by Andrea Bocelli and Sarah Brightman

    This powerful duet, performed by Andrea Bocelli and Sarah Brightman, captures the bittersweet emotions of farewell and parting. Its soaring vocals and sweeping orchestration convey a sense of longing and acceptance, offering solace to those who must say goodbye to someone they hold dear.

  9. "In the Arms of an Angel" by Sarah McLachlan

    Sarah McLachlan's hauntingly beautiful ballad, "In the Arms of an Angel," offers a gentle reminder of the peace and comfort that await us beyond this life. Its ethereal melody and poignant lyrics serve as a soothing balm for grieving hearts, inviting listeners to find solace in the embrace of divine love.

  10. "I Will Remember You" by Sarah McLachlan

    Another heartfelt offering from Sarah McLachlan, "I Will Remember You" is a tender and reflective tribute to cherished memories and enduring love. Its gentle melody and heartfelt lyrics provide comfort and reassurance, reminding us that though our loved ones may be gone, they will always live on in our hearts.

As you plan a funeral and consider the music that will accompany the ceremony, remember that the most meaningful selections are those that resonate deeply with the memories and spirit of the departed. Whether you choose a beloved classic or a contemporary favorite, the right song has the power to honor their life, console the grieving, and celebrate the enduring bonds of love and remembrance.
